  • TAPPS 5A Fine Arts Student of the Year: Congratulations to senior Caitlyn Dean who has been selected as the 2008 TAPPS 5A Female Fine Arts Student of the Year, the highest award for any female student from all 48 TAPPS 5A schools in the state of Texas. During her high school tenure, Caitlyn has been involved in VASE Art competitions, AP Studio Art (junior and senior year), Crusader Choir and Gorman Academic Team.
